SCEA's Eric Lempel: more PSP, PS3 firmware updates coming

Eric Lempel, director of network operations for Sony Computer Entertainment America - Image 1Don't be too surprised if you happen to find out that your PS3 needs another firmware upgrade the next time you turn it on. In an interview with MTV Multiplayer, director of network operations for Sony Computer Entertainment America Eric Lempel, he talks about what's in store for the firmware updates for both PSP and PS3, and how they spread out the release of future updates in the coming year.

While we have barely a month left until the end of the year, Lempel mentioned that Sony still plans to release a few more firmware updates - the first of which already seen with the PS3's 2.01 firmware update. He assured everyone that these updates "will have some good features, good stuff that hopefully people will enjoy."

While the regular release of firmware updates for both Sony platforms do help owners fix the occasional hiccups they find in the system, some people find it just a bit annoying to have to update practically every time they turn on their console or handheld. Lempel addressed this issue saying:

WeÂ’re trying to certainly cut down on the amount of times we do it. But on occasion when weÂ’ve got these good features ready to go, letÂ’s give them out to the consumers. LetÂ’s get them out there. We definitely understand that it does happen frequently and that can be somewhat annoying to some users.


Other improvements he noted was the fact that the servers on Sony's end seem to be processing downloads a lot faster than before. In the long run, this will definitely help console owners get over any inconvenience they may find with the repeated updates that they seem to be releasing lately.

Lempel is also responsible for the recently opened PSP PC store, which offers PSP owners the chance to download numerous content for their handhelds, ranging from newly released games to even free themes. In the meantime, just keep an eye on your consoles for the next update from Sony.
